Pavers Landsc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Pavers landscaping services involve the installation, repair, and design of paved surfaces using materials such as concrete, brick, or stone. These services typically cover projects like driveways, walkways, patios, outdoor kitchens, and decorative accents around a property. Homeowners interested in pavers often want to understand the different material options, the durability of various styles, and how the design can complement the overall aesthetic of their outdoor space. Proper planning and installation are essential to ensure longevity and visual appeal, making it important to consider factors like drainage, surface stability, and maintenance needs before requesting services.
Property owners usually seek pavers landscaping to enhance curb appeal, create functional outdoor areas, or improve property value. They should be aware of the scope of work involved, including site preparation, material selection, and installation techniques. Understanding the differences between paver types and their suitability for specific uses can help in making informed decisions. Additionally, considerations such as existing landscape features, budget, and desired style are common topics to discuss when planning a pavers project.

Common Pavers Landscaping Jobs
Patio Pavers - durable paving solutions for outdoor living spaces.
Walkways - functional and attractive paths to enhance property access.
Driveway Paving - sturdy surfaces designed to withstand daily vehicle use.
Pool Decks - slip-resistant pavers that surround swimming pools.
Retaining Walls - structural features that manage slopes and create level areas.
Garden Borders - decorative edging to define planting beds and landscape features.
Pavers Landsc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for paver landscaping? Paver landsc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, driveways, and outdoor seating areas to enhance functionality and appearance.
Are pavers a durable choice for outdoor surfaces? Yes, pavers are known for their durability and ability to withstand heavy use and weather conditions over time.
What are common materials used for paver installations?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and performance qualities.
How should property owners prepare for a paver project? It’s recommended to clear the area, ensure proper drainage, and discuss design options with a professional before installation.
